You Can Do Hard Things: Defining the concept of traumatic stress and advocating for emotional safety in the healthcare setting. Repeated exposure to traumatic healthcare events can lead to lifetime consequences for a person’s developmental, emotional, and behavioral health. Traumatic stress is commonly present in the healthcare setting when patients and families enter a situation, not knowing what to expect or how to best prepare for the experience. In moments of distress, it can be very difficult to identify what strategies will help reduce that stress while simultaneously navigating the healthcare experience. This webinar will address the concepts of traumatic stress, emotional safety and identify different strategies a patient and their support system can use to advocate for their emotional safety within the healthcare setting.

Compassion Fatigue and Resilience Among Child Life Specialists and Health Care Professionals

This webinar will focus on ways to mitigate the impact of job burnout, secondary traumatic stress, compassion fatigue, and vicarious trauma. Child Care Specialists will understand a framework that strengthens their positive coping methods. Objectives: As a result of this webinar, participants will be able to: 1. Describe compassion fatigue and various trauma 2. Describe eight ways to mitigate the impact of compassion fatigue and vicarious trauma 3. Identify character strengths to build personal resilience Barbara Rubel, MA, BCETS, D.A.A.E.T.S. is an author and keynote speaker on increasing skills and strengths that improve the ability to handle job burnout, secondary traumatic stress, compassion fatigue, and vicarious trauma. She received a BS in Psychology and MA in Community Health with a concentration in thanatology from Brooklyn College and is a Board-Certified Expert in Traumatic Stress.
